What Is An HRV System?


A Heat Recovery Ventilation (HRV) system is designed to provide fresh air and improve indoor air quality by simultaneously expelling stale indoor air. It operates by exchanging the heat from outgoing air to warm up the incoming cold air.


Why Do You Need an HRV System?


As houses in areas like Ottawa, Gloucester, and other nearby communities become better sealed for energy efficiency, the accumulation of indoor pollutants such as carbon dioxide, cooking odours, and other contaminants can increase. These pollutants can impact health and comfort, necessitating the need for effective ventilation. That's where HRV systems come in.


Benefits of HRV Systems


Condensation Prevention


HRVs draw out moist, stale air from inside your home, replacing it with fresh, filtered air from outside. This prevents condensation buildup on windows and walls, reducing the risk of mold growth and potential water damage, which can lead to costly repairs.


Odor Removal


Whether it's from cooking, pets, or simply everyday life, odours can accumulate over time, giving your home an unappealing scent. HRVs efficiently eliminate these odours, ensuring your home remains fresh and inviting for you, your family, and your guests.


Carbon Dioxide Control


Even though carbon dioxide is a naturally occurring gas, it can become harmful in large quantities. HRVs help manage indoor carbon dioxide levels, maintaining a healthy environment and preventing the accumulation of this gas.


Better Health


Proper ventilation can alleviate symptoms for those suffering from allergies or asthma by reducing pollutants, allergens, and other airborne irritants.


Energy Savings


By transferring heat from the outgoing air to the incoming air, HRVs can reduce the energy needed to heat your home, resulting in noticeable savings on your energy bills.
